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5438416 180709499 52906490275 08596270
838904 23282630
838904 23282630
17680 17252 320423161 753329
All about undefined
Interested in learning more?
838904 23282630
17680 17252 320423161 753329
See more
9741647433 18
320 37885333 471528493
See more
1078051 1050835365
466491394 17 897009587
See more